Breaking: Real Madrid Beat Liverpool To Win Champions League

Real Madrid have won the Champions League. In an interesting game that just ended in Kiev, the Spanish side beat Liverpool by 3 goals to one. All the goals were scored in the second half. Gareth Bale scored twice including an incredible overhead kick after coming off the bench. Karim Benzema struck a bizarre opening goal after an error by ...

Fire Engulfs Oil Rig In Bayelsa

The Joint Military Task Force in the Niger Delta, codenamed Operation Delta Safe, has confirmed a fire incident at an oilfield operated by Conoil in Koluama, Southern Ijaw Local Government Area of Bayelsa State. The fire which reportedly occurred on Saturday morning engulfed an oil rig owned by Depthwize Nigeria, an oil services firm working at the oil block operated ...
